Bilingual Speech-Language Pathologist - School-Based SLP
The SPEAK Center is seeking a full-time Bilingual Speech-Language Pathologist to provide direct and consultative speech-language services to students in a school-based setting.
The SLP will support students with speech, language, voice, and communication needs so they can access and benefit from their educational program. This role includes assessment, therapy, IEP development, collaboration with school teams, documentation, parent communication, and consultation with teachers and staff.
We are seeking a professional who is bilingual, ASHA-certified, organized, collaborative, and committed to supporting students, families, and school communities.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
The Bilingual Speech-Language Pathologist may be responsible for:
- Providing direct speech-language therapy services to students
- Conducting screenings, evaluations, assessments, and diagnoses related to speech, voice, and language needs
- Interpreting evaluation results for parents, teachers, and school teams
- Writing evaluation reports, recommendations, and service documentation
- Developing, implementing, and monitoring Individualized Education Programs, or IEPs, for students eligible for speech-language services
- Collaborating with classroom teachers, special education teams, and other school staff to support student communication needs
- Providing consultative services and strategies for classroom carryover
- Supporting appropriate referrals to outside agencies, providers, or specialists when needed
- Providing information, support, and communication to parents and families, when appropriate
- Serving as a consultant to teachers and school staff on speech-language services and student support strategies
- Maintaining accurate and timely records for students receiving speech-language services
- Completing required service logs, progress notes, reports, and compliance documentation
- Participating in IEP meetings, team meetings, professional development, and school-based collaboration
- Maintaining strong professional relationships with students, families, school staff, district staff, community members, and vendors
- Maintaining confidentiality and a high level of ethical conduct
- Performing other job-related duties as assigned
Required Qualifications
To be considered for this position, candidates must meet the following qualifications:
- Master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ology, Communication Sciences and Disorders, or a related field
- ASHA Certificate of Clinical Competence, CCC-SLP
- Bilingual speech-language skills
- Current Arizona Speech-Language Pathologist certification through the Arizona Department of Education, or eligibility to obtain
- Current Arizona Department of Health Speech-Language Pathologist license, or eligibility to obtain
- Ability to obtain and maintain a valid Arizona Identity Verified Prints Fingerprint Clearance Card, AZ IVP FPCC
- Ability to provide onsite school-based services full time
- Strong communication, organization, documentation, and collaboration skills
- Ability to maintain professional ethics, confidentiality, and compliance standards
Preferred Qualifications
- Previous school-based SLP experience
- Experience participating in IEP meetings and multidisciplinary teams
- Experience completing bilingual speech-language evaluations
- Experience working with diverse student populations
- Knowledge of Arizona school-based special education procedures and compliance requirements
